"A heartprint is formed when you do something kind. Your love touches others, leaving heartprints behind."
As the 100th day of school approaches on February 15th, our class is trying to leave at least 100 heartprints. Heartprints are gestures of kindness and love towards others, without expecting anything in return. The idea stems from the book, Heartprints, by P.K. Hallinan. (Hi Mr. Hallinan!) It is a beautiful story that demonstrates consideration of others and portrays children performing caring deeds for others.
We are working to recognize the kind acts and gestures done for one another in our classroom. This fits in beautifully with February's word of the month–kindness! So far, in just two days, we've recorded 39 heartprints! We are well on our way to 100 heartprints by the 100th day of school.
Update: We reached our goal! We were able to leave 108 heartprints by February 8th! We have decided to change our goal and now aim for 200 heartprints by the 100th day of school! What a kind and caring class!
